A concrete slab step-down is supported by a structural steel beam and angle assembly. A continuous angle (L8x8x1/2) is welded to the steel beam web with five-sixteenths inch fillet welds and features three-quarter inch diameter deformed bar anchors at twelve inches on center. A stiffener plate measuring one-half by eight inches is welded vertically to the steel beam web at thirty-two inches on center with five-sixteenths inch fillet welds. Rigid insulation is placed beneath the elevated slab portion, which includes continuous number five reinforcing bars and a roughened surface to one-quarter inch amplitude at the cold joint. The lower slab includes number five reinforcing bars spaced at six inches on center with an optional construction joint and one and a half inch concrete clearance. Three-quarter inch diameter deformed bar anchors measuring three feet long are installed in the field at nine inches on center, offset from the typical slab reinforcement.
